aide-de-camp

noun
\ ˌād-di-ˈkamp How to pronounce aide-de-camp (audio) , -ˈkäⁿ\
plural aides-de-camp\ ˌād(z)-​di-​ How to pronounce aides-de-camp (audio) \

Definition of aide-de-camp

: a military aide also : a civilian aide usually to an executive

First Known Use of aide-de-camp

1670, in the meaning defined above

History and Etymology for aide-de-camp

French aide de camp, literally, camp assistant
